Three-Point Shot

The three-point shot is a field goal attempt taken from beyond the three-point arc, a designated semicircular line that extends around the basket at varying distances depending on the level of play. In the NBA, this line sits 23 feet 9 inches from the basket at the top of the arc and 22 feet in the corners, while college basketball uses a shorter 22-foot 1.75-inch arc, and high school basketball varies by state. Successful three-point shots award three points rather than the two points awarded for shots inside the arc, making them 50% more valuable per make. This scoring premium has transformed basketball strategy at all levels, evolving from a gimmick when first introduced to the centerpiece of modern offensive philosophy. The three-point shot represents perhaps the single most influential rule change in basketball history, fundamentally altering how the game is played, coached, and analyzed. The fundamental mechanics of three-point shooting build on basic shooting technique while accounting for increased distance and defensive pressure. Proper form includes balanced footwork with feet shoulder-width apart, knees bent to generate power from the legs, shooting hand positioned behind the ball with the guide hand to the side, and smooth upward motion transferring power from legs through the core to the shooting arm. The increased distance from the three-point line requires more power generation, particularly from the lower body, compared to closer shots. Follow-through remains critical, with shooters holding their form with arm extended and wrist snapped forward. Elite three-point shooters develop muscle memory through thousands of repetitions that allow them to replicate these mechanics consistently despite defensive pressure and game fatigue. Historically, the three-point line has a surprisingly complex origin story and has profoundly impacted basketball's evolution. The American Basketball League first experimented with a three-point line in the 1961 season, though the league folded shortly after. The American Basketball Association adopted the three-point line in 1967, using it as a differentiator from the NBA. When the ABA merged with the NBA in 1976, the NBA initially declined to adopt the three-pointer. Finally, in 1979, the NBA introduced the three-point line, though it took years before teams fully embraced its strategic implications. Early NBA three-point shooting was relatively rare, with teams attempting only a few per game. Players like Larry Bird and Dale Ellis began showing the three-pointer's potential in the 1980s. The 1990s and 2000s saw gradually increasing three-point volume, but the true revolution came in the 2010s as analytics demonstrated the shot's efficiency and teams like the Golden State Warriors built championship dynasties around three-point shooting. The tactical impact of the three-point shot on basketball strategy cannot be overstated. Offensively, the three-pointer creates floor spacing that opens driving lanes and interior scoring opportunities. It rewards ball movement and player movement that create open looks from beyond the arc. The point differential—three points versus two—means that three-point shooting creates comeback opportunities and can quickly erase deficits. Teams that shoot well from three can overcome size disadvantages and tempo preferences that might favor opponents. The three-pointer has essentially created two different shot values in basketball: high-value shots (threes and layups/dunks) and low-value shots (mid-range twos), with modern analytics-driven offenses designed to maximize the former while minimizing the latter. In modern basketball, three-point shooting has become the dominant offensive emphasis across all levels. NBA teams now attempt over 35 three-pointers per game on average, with some teams exceeding 45 attempts. The analytics revolution that began in the mid-2000s quantified what coaches had begun to suspect: three-point shots generate more efficient offense than most two-point attempts, particularly long two-pointers. This realization transformed roster construction, with teams prioritizing players who can shoot threes regardless of position. It changed offensive philosophy, with systems designed around creating three-point attempts through ball movement, drives that kick out to shooters, and pick and roll actions. Player development at all levels now emphasizes three-point shooting, with even big men working extensively on perimeter shooting to remain viable in modern systems. The relationship between three-point shooting and spacing creates synergistic effects that make offenses more effective. When defenses must guard shooters beyond the three-point arc, they cover more floor area and cannot pack the paint as easily. This creates wider driving lanes for penetrators, more space for post players to operate, and better passing angles throughout the offense. Conversely, teams without shooting threats allow defenses to sag toward the paint, congesting the interior and making all offensive actions more difficult. This spacing premium has made three-point shooting valuable even beyond just the points scored—the mere threat of three-point shooting improves all aspects of team offense. Coaching three-point shooting involves comprehensive development of shooting mechanics, shot selection, and situational awareness. Mechanical work emphasizes consistent form, quick release, and maintaining technique despite fatigue and pressure. Repetition shooting drills build muscle memory and endurance. Range development helps players extend their effective shooting distance. Shot selection training teaches players to recognize quality three-point opportunities versus forced attempts. Situational work prepares shooters for catch-and-shoot scenarios, shooting off movement, and creating their own threes off the dribble. Mental preparation addresses maintaining confidence through shooting slumps and performing under pressure. This comprehensive approach develops reliable three-point shooters rather than just players who can make threes in practice. Defensive strategies to limit three-point shooting have evolved continuously as offenses have made the three-pointer central to their attack. Aggressive closeouts attempt to contest shots while maintaining balance to defend potential drives. Some defenses prioritize three-point defense over interior defense, conceding twos to prevent threes. Switching defenses keep defenders attached to shooters through screens and actions. Denying passes to elite shooters prevents them from receiving the ball in shooting positions. Face-guarding the very best shooters allocates extra defensive attention to neutralize their impact. Zone defenses attempt to pack areas and reduce open three-point looks, though sophisticated offenses can attack zones through ball movement and proper spacing. Each defensive approach reflects the recognition that preventing three-point attempts has become paramount to defensive success. The types of three-point shots vary significantly in difficulty and context. Catch-and-shoot threes, where players receive passes and shoot immediately, represent the most efficient three-point attempts and are emphasized in modern offenses. Pull-up threes off the dribble require more difficult shot creation but provide value when defenses deny catch-and-shoot opportunities. Corner threes benefit from shorter distance and are highly efficient, making corner shooting particularly valuable. Above-the-break threes from the wings and top of the key require more range but provide different strategic advantages. Step-back threes create separation through dribble moves and have become signature shots for players like James Harden and Luka Doncic. Transition threes taken in fast-break situations catch defenses before they can set up. Each three-point shot type has different efficiency profiles and roles within offensive systems. The statistical revolution in basketball has been driven substantially by three-point analytics. The concept of effective field goal percentage, which weights threes more heavily than twos, emerged to properly value three-point shooting. True shooting percentage accounts for free throws alongside field goals. Points per possession metrics revealed that possessions ending in three-point attempts often generate more efficient offense than those ending in two-point attempts. Advanced spatial tracking now measures shot quality by accounting for defender distance, shot type, and shooter ability. These metrics have validated and accelerated the three-point revolution, providing objective evidence that supports three-point emphasis. The physical and technical demands of three-point shooting require specific attributes and skills. Shooting touch and coordination allow for consistent shot mechanics. Lower body strength generates the power needed for shots from greater distance. Stamina maintains shooting effectiveness despite fatigue from running and defensive pressure. Quick release allows shooters to get shots off against closeouts. Balance enables shooting off movement and after cuts. Hand-eye coordination helps shooters adjust to different passing speeds and heights. Building these capabilities requires dedicated shooting work and strength development. Three-point shooting specialization has created role players whose primary value comes from their perimeter shooting ability. Players like Kyle Korver, JJ Redick, and Duncan Robinson built lengthy careers largely on elite three-point shooting, despite limited creation or defensive abilities. This specialization reflects the premium modern basketball places on spacing and shooting, with teams willing to accommodate defensive or playmaking limitations to secure elite shooting. However, the most impactful three-point shooters combine their shooting with other skills—Stephen Curry's shooting combined with ball-handling and playmaking, Klay Thompson's shooting paired with off-ball movement, Kevin Durant's shooting added to scoring versatility. The psychological aspects of three-point shooting include confidence maintenance through variance, shot selection discipline, and pressure performance. Three-point shooting features high variance—even elite shooters miss frequently, and shooting percentages fluctuate game to game. Maintaining confidence despite misses requires mental strength and short memory. Shot selection discipline means passing up marginal three-point attempts for better shots, even when shooters feel they could make them. Pressure shooting in late-game situations demands mental toughness and routine adherence that overcomes tension. The teaching progression for three-point shooting typically builds from shorter distances before extending to NBA range. Young players first develop sound shooting mechanics on close shots before gradually extending their range. As distance increases, players learn to generate more power from their legs while maintaining form consistency. Eventually, players work specifically on NBA-distance threes, building the strength and mechanics to shoot effectively from 23+ feet. Advanced work adds movement shooting, quick releases, and shooting under defensive pressure. Special situation three-point shooting includes late-game scenarios where teams need threes to overcome deficits, end-of-quarter heaves attempting to beat the buzzer, and intentional three-point hunting when trailing late. These high-pressure situations require mental preparation and specific practice to execute effectively. In contemporary basketball, the three-point shot stands as perhaps the most defining element of modern offensive strategy. Its mathematical efficiency, its spacing impact, and its ability to create explosive offense have made it fundamental to winning basketball. The continued evolution toward more three-point attempts shows no signs of slowing, with future rule changes potentially needed if the three-point emphasis continues reducing other aspects of basketball's appeal. Regardless of potential future adjustments, the three-point shot has permanently altered basketball, ensuring that perimeter shooting will remain central to the sport's strategy, player development, and competitive dynamics for the foreseeable future.
